How can I get only the real eigenvalues of a complex eigenvalue problem?

4 次查看(过去 30 天)
I have a large complex eigenvalue problem, and I am using eigs(A,B,k,sigma) to solve the problem. A and B are both large, sparse complex matrices. For instance, if k=400, sigma='sm', then I get about 100 real eigenvalues, 150 imaginary eigenvalues, and 150 complex eigenvalues. This is very computationally expensive, however, I am only interested in the real eigenvalues. Is there any way to calculate only the real eigenvalues please?

回答(0 个)

类别

Help CenterFile Exchange 中查找有关 Linear Algebra 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by